Output 80d120d27b51220b65abd06c660372b26a30c2eae9c04d9a0b579cb89a4a1bf0:82

value
10053388
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0eab76bf5f9824a7821878874bd9b1f673ff180 OP_EQUAL
address
3GMsDdAVXgtLCkKfiTJyU4MywxfAgNFAoq
transaction
80d120d27b51220b65abd06c660372b26a30c2eae9c04d9a0b579cb89a4a1bf0
spent
true